Why does 100% Whey Protein have a Nutri-Score of C?

Nutri-Score weighs negatives (calories, sugar, saturated fat, sodium) against positives (fiber, protein) per 100 g. Points against come from calorie density (394 kcal), saturated fat (3 g), sodium (575.8 mg); points in favor come from fiber (3 g), protein (72.7 g). Overall that places it in band C.
